Setup (Initial Settings)

The unit’s main settings can be performed and
checked using the on-screen menus which are
displayed on the video monitor connected to the unit.
It is also possible to perform and check the settings
using the item numbers and setting numbers which
appear on the front panel’s display area.
A user setting memory is provided. The desired
settings can be stored in this memory in advance for
use during operation.
